Corporate bureaucracy

A dog park friend works as a web developer at some corporation that believes a computer is a computer is a computer.

So the computer they buy for everyone works quite well for the people who use one browser and a wordprocessor and maybe a spreadsheet and maybe a mail client.

But if you do web development, you have to test on lots of browsers, and often have lots of windows open in each, and an editor with numerous windows open.

So the way he tells the story, he had requested numerous times that he get more memory on his computer. And then one day he realized that he could double the amount of memory for $10, and he had that much in his pocket, so he did it. And then they yelled at him for not following the proper procedure.
